People who are depressed can't just "snap out of it." Depression is illness that at least 17 million Americans experience each year.

There are many factors that contribute to depression, including genes, family history, and brain chemistry. Researchers continue to explore its precise causes, and they are finding mounting evidence that certain changes in the brain may enter into the complex mix of what causes depression. What is conclusively known is that depression is not a moral or emotional failing. It is a treatable illness.
